𝗪𝗼𝗼𝗱𝘆 𝗕𝗲 𝗧𝘂𝗳𝗳 𝗵𝗮𝘀 𝗼𝗳𝗳𝗶𝗰𝗶𝗮𝗹𝗹𝘆 𝗷𝗼𝗶𝗻𝗲𝗱 𝘁𝗵𝗲 𝗲𝗹𝗶𝘁𝗲 𝗿𝗮𝗻𝗸𝘀 𝗼𝗳 𝗡𝗥𝗖𝗛𝗔 𝗧𝗵𝗿𝗲𝗲 𝗠𝗶𝗹𝗹𝗶𝗼𝗻 𝗗𝗼𝗹𝗹𝗮𝗿 𝗦𝗶𝗿𝗲𝘀!

Following the NRCHA Kimes Ranch Derby, his offspring have now earned over $𝟯 𝗺𝗶𝗹𝗹𝗶𝗼𝗻 in NRCHA earnings.

From reined cow horse to cutting, roping, and beyond, this stallion’s legacy continues to shape the Western performance world.

Woody Be Tuff is owned by Solo Select Horses and Kaleb Terlip, and stands at Solo Select.

When I saw that Cheryl Cody was going into the National Cowgirl Museum and Hall of Fame, all I could think was, "Of course she is." I met Cheryl at my very first NRHA Derby in 1998. It was my first major event to cover for the Quarter Horse Journal. She never hesitated to lend a hand, whether it was telling me where to find people, what camera settings would work best (in that dark hole of Jim Norick, when shooting slides--not digital), and any other best practices. That's continued throughout my career, and I know I could still call her today for advice. Congrats, Cheryl. This honor couldn't go to a more deserving, driven, gritty cowgirl. I'm proud to call you a mentor and a friend.

This has been a year in the making, and now we're live!
In 2016, we launched the first issue of the NRHA Pro Trainer in print. It was a first-of-its-kind quarterly publication directed at NRHA Professionals, but it became sought after by professionals in all corners of the horse world.
In 2020, we made the move to a digital quarterly publication to make each issue accessible to professionals anywhere they might have time to take in the information.
Last year, we began developing a website featuring 10 years of valuable content that's categorized and searchable—and accessible to all!
